## Runbook: Pulseframe websocket reconnect loop

This fragment covers the reconnect bug affecting the Pulseframe gateway during rolling deploys. When a node drains, some clients reconnect in a tight loop because the backoff timer resets on handshake failure. Before approving a release, verify the drain grace period exceeds the client's maximum backoff window, and confirm the patched heartbeat interval is active. The relevant configuration values for the gateway are listed below.

settings of fahag-haduf:
[ulaox]
port = 8443
region = south-2
host = ulaox.lumiccorp.internal
timeout_ms = 500
retries = 8

### Step 7: Deploy the Orphaned-Resource Sweeper

The Brindlemoss sweeper removes volumes, snapshots, and load balancers left behind by failed provisioning runs. Run it in dry-run mode for one full cycle before enabling deletes. Check the audit log for false positives; anything tagged `retain` is skipped. Do not schedule it alongside the nightly backup window. Before promoting to production, apply the following configuration values.

config for bahop-baduf:
[kasion]
team = lamath
access_code = ac_d807e5
host = kasion.paliqcloud.corp
port = 4000
owner = julix.tamvan
peer = frair.qorvelsoft.local

## Dependency Pinning: Limits and Quotas

All services on the Larkspur platform must pin transitive dependencies to exact versions. On-call engineers may grant temporary quota exceptions during incident response, but these expire after 48 hours and must be logged in the exception register. The enforcement thresholds below are tuned per environment.

constants for fahap-bahip:
QUOTAS = {
    "zorael": 1,
    "wenath": 1,
    "wenael": 2,
    "ulaael": 5,
}

## Escalation: StormRelay Fan-Out

StormRelay fans weather alerts out to regional queues. If fan-out lag exceeds five minutes, check the dispatcher pod count first — autoscaling sometimes pins at minimum after a config reload. Scale manually to eight pods and confirm lag recovers within one cycle. Do not purge queues; alerts must never be dropped. If lag persists or any regional queue shows zero throughput, escalate to the alerts platform owner without waiting for the next sync.

billing contact of bafof-bahap = kelion_wenys_holius@crelvodata.test